Venue | County Ground, Leyton on 4th, 6th, 7th June 1932 (3-day match) |
Balls per over | 6 |
Toss | Essex won the toss and decided to bat |
Result | Surrey won by 9 wickets |
Points | Essex 0; Surrey 15 |
Umpires | WA Buswell, JA Newman |
Close of play day 1 | Surrey (1) 5/0 (Hobbs 4*, Sandham 1*) |
Close of play day 2 | Surrey (1) 399 all out |
